Drawing from her personal experiences with the trauma of 9\/11, Pool explores how death becomes politicized and how it can mobilize ordinary individuals to advocate for political change. Through a comprehensive examination of four significant tragedies in American history—the Triangle Shirtwaist Factory Fire, the lynching of Emmett Till, the September 11 attacks, and the Black Lives Matter movement—Pool demonstrates how these moments presented opportunities to tilt towards justice and democratic inclusion. While some of these opportunities were seized upon, others were missed. Nonetheless, these watershed events serve as historical evidence of how political identity, responsibility, and racial identity intersect, shaping who is mourned and how we respond to tragedy.\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eIn \"Political Mourning,\" Pool helps explain why Americans are deeply aware of the names of Trayvon Martin and Sandra Bland, while many similar victims have been overlooked by the mainstream media. She argues that these cases gained public attention because of the activism of concerned individuals and organizations who recognized the importance of bringing attention to these injustices. Pool emphasizes the need for collective responsibility for justice and urges us to respond to tragedy in ways that are more politically inclusive and empathetic.\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eThe book's conclusion focuses on the impact of the coronavirus pandemic, highlighting the urgent need for collective action and solidarity in the face of adversity. Pool argues that the pandemic has exposed the fragility of our social and economic systems and underscores the importance of building more resilient and equitable communities.
